Durable and functional backpack: a must for any summer adventure
A backpack is more than just an accessory; it is your ally every step of the way during your summer adventures. Don't underestimate its importance, as it will be responsible for carrying all your belongings safely and comfortably while you explore new destinations.
When choosing a backpack, look for one that is not only sturdy, but also functional. Opt for durable materials that can withstand constant wear and tear and varying weather conditions. Reinforced stitching and heavy-duty zippers are key features that ensure the longevity of your backpack even in the most demanding environments.
Comfort is another crucial factor to consider. Look for a backpack with a well-padded and adjustable suspension system that distributes weight evenly across your shoulders and back. Padded straps and a breathable back panel will help reduce fatigue and keep you comfortable during long hikes or bus rides.
Additionally, organization is key when it comes to a functional backpack. Look for one that has multiple compartments and pockets to keep your belongings organized and easily accessible. This will allow you to quickly find what you need without having to dig through the bottom of the backpack.

Versatile and lightweight clothing: something for every occasion
Choosing the right clothing is essential to ensure comfort and versatility during your summer trip. Instead of filling your suitcase with bulky and heavy garments, opt for versatile and lightweight pieces that you can easily combine to suit different situations and climates.
Start by selecting basic items that form the foundation of your travel wardrobe. This includes short-sleeved or sleeveless t-shirts, lightweight and comfortable shorts, and breezy dresses or skirts for warmer days. These basic pieces will allow you to create a variety of outfits with ease and keep you cool as you explore new destinations.
In addition to the basics, don't forget to include a few key items to protect you from the elements. Even if you're traveling during the summer, the nights can be cool, especially in certain regions or when you're at high altitudes. Make sure to bring along a light coat or waterproof jacket that you can use in case the weather changes unexpectedly.
A sweatshirt is also a smart addition to your luggage, as it can serve as an extra layer of warmth when temperatures drop at night or during air-conditioned bus rides. Opt for a lightweight, compact sweatshirt that you can easily stuff into your backpack when you don't need it.

Sunscreen, insect repellent and first aid kit
Protecting your skin from the sun and insects is essential to fully enjoying your summer trip. Make sure to bring a broad-spectrum sunscreen with a high sun protection factor (SPF) to avoid sunburn, as well as an effective insect repellent to protect you from unwanted bites.
Plus, you never know when you might need medical attention during your trip, so it's important to bring a basic first aid kit with you. It includes items like bandages, disinfectant, painkillers, motion sickness medication, and any other items you might need in an emergency.
It is also important to bring essential items such as tissue packs, wipes, lip balm for dry temperatures and lip balm with sun protection for solar radiation.

Reusable water bottle
Hydration is essential for your well-being during summer travel, especially when you find yourself in hot, sunny climates. Carrying a reusable water bottle is a smart practice that not only allows you to keep your body hydrated, but also contributes to reducing plastic waste and caring for the environment.
Opt for a quality reusable water bottle that is durable and easy to carry. Look for materials like stainless steel or BPA-free plastic, which are safe and impact-resistant. Additionally, choose a bottle with a leak-proof lid to prevent accidental spills in your backpack or purse.
An additional feature that can make all the difference is insulation. An insulated bottle will allow you to keep your drinks colder for longer, even on the hottest days. This is especially helpful when you're exploring the outdoors or spending long hours in the sun, as it ensures you always have cool, refreshing water on hand.
Carrying a reusable water bottle with you gives you the freedom to easily refill it at drinking water sources anytime, anywhere. This is especially helpful when you're exploring cities or rural areas where bottled water can be hard to find. Plus, by avoiding buying disposable plastic bottles, you're helping to reduce the amount of plastic waste that ends up in landfills and oceans.

Physical map and/or offline navigation application
There's nothing worse than feeling lost in an unfamiliar place, especially when you're traveling. While navigation apps are helpful, you can't always rely on a stable internet connection, especially when you venture outside of urban areas. That's why it's essential to carry a physical map with you as a backup and consider downloading offline maps on your phone to have access to offline navigation when needed.
A physical map may seem like a relic of the past in the digital age, but it remains an invaluable tool for navigation while traveling.In addition to giving you an overview of the area, a physical map allows you to plot alternative routes, identify important landmarks, and gain a more complete understanding of your surroundings.
Offline navigation apps, on the other hand, offer the convenience of modern technology without relying on an internet connection. Before you set off on your trip, make sure to download maps of the areas you plan to visit so you can access them offline. This gives you the peace of mind that you can navigate without problems even in remote areas or with a weak cell signal. Remember to review your route in advance, mark important points of interest, and always have both the physical map and your mobile device on hand, charged and ready to use.

Portable chargers and universal adapters
In the digital age, our electronic devices have become indispensable companions while traveling, whether to capture memorable moments, stay connected with loved ones, or simply find our way around a new place. That’s why carrying portable chargers is essential to ensure your devices are always ready to use, even when you’re on the move.
Portable chargers allow you to recharge your devices on the go, without having to rely on wall sockets or power outlets. Look for a portable charger with enough capacity to recharge your devices multiple times, depending on the length of your trip and the number of devices you're carrying. Opt for compact, lightweight models that you can easily carry in your backpack or handbag.
In addition to portable chargers, make sure you carry universal adapters so you can plug in your devices anywhere in the world. Electrical outlets vary by country and region, so a universal adapter ensures you can charge your devices without a hitch, no matter where you are. Look for an adapter that is compatible with a wide range of outlets and is compact and easy to carry around.

Essential accessories
During your summer adventures, it's essential to protect yourself from the sun while staying stylish. Hats and sunglasses are must-have accessories that not only add a touch of fashion to your outfit, but also protect your eyes and skin from the sun's harmful rays.
- Caps: A cap Not only is it a fashion accessory, but it is also a practical way to protect your face and scalp from the scorching sun. Opt for a quality cap with a wide brim that provides good shade over your face and eyes. Look for breathable materials that will keep you cool and comfortable even on the hottest days. Also, choose a design that fits your personal style and complements your travel outfit.
- Sunglasses: Sunglasses Sunglasses are a vital tool in protecting your eyes from UV radiation and reducing glare. Opt for sunglasses with polarized lenses that block glare and protect your eyes from harmful UV rays. Look for a lightweight, durable design that is comfortable to wear all day long. Also, choose a style that fits your face shape and complements your personal style.
